Busy calendar… Roshen League reveals dates for 2026-2027 season


A fiery season full of challenges awaits Saudi League clubs

The Rushen Professional League has announced the official calendar for the 2026-2027 season, an exclusive that is expected to put a lot of pressure on clubs given the many international suspensions and the Kingdom’s hosting of the 2027 Asian Cup, in addition to the participation of a number of Saudi clubs in continental and regional competitions.

The association has confirmed that the Roshen Professional League will start on August 13, 2026 and end on May 29, 2027, with a total of 34 rounds and 306 matches played over 103 actual match days.

The new calendar sees up to 80 days of downtime due to the international agenda and the hosting of the 2027 Asian Cup, when 7 Saudi clubs are set to compete abroad in 4 different tournaments, creating major challenges for the coaching staff to manage the physical workload and keep the players fit throughout the season.

As for the Guardian of the Two Holy Mosques Cup competition, the association has set the dates for the various rounds, with the 32nd round to be played between August 16 and 19, 2026, and the Round of 16 matches to be played on October 19 and 20 of the same year.

As for the quarter-finals, they will be played on 22nd and 23rd February 2027 and the semi-finals on 4th and 5th May 2027, before the tournament curtain falls on the date of the final match to be announced later.

The association also revealed the dates for the 2026 Saudi Super Cup, with the two semi-final matches on November 30 and December 1, and the final on December 4, with the new edition expected to be fiercely contested between the major Saudi clubs.

The new calendar reflects the scale of the challenges facing Saudi football next season, particularly due to the increased foreign participation of clubs and the continuation of the competitive momentum seen in the domestic competitions in recent years, making the 2026-2027 season one of the busiest and most exciting seasons in the history of the Roshen League.
